NAME
XSetEventQueueOwner - set event queue owner on a shared
Xlib/XCB connection SYNTAX
cc [ flag... ] file... -lX11 [ library... ]
#include
void XSetEventQueueOwner(Display *dpy, enum XEventQueueOwner
owner); ARGUMENTS dpy Specifies the connection to the X server. owner Specifies the event queue ownership: XlibOwnsEventQueue (default) Xlib owns the event queue. Use the Xlibevent-handling functions. Do not call the
XCB event-handling functions.
XCBOwnsEventQueue XCB owns the event queue. Use the XCBevent-handling functions. Do not call the
Xlib event-handling functions.
DESCRIPTION
While a client using Xlib/XCB can issue requests and handle their replies or errors with either Xlib or XCB, only one can own and handle the event queue. By default, Xlib must own the event queue, for compatibility with legacy Xlib
clients. Clients can call XSetEventQueueOwner immediately
after XOpenDisplay to let XCB own the event queue instead.Clients may not call XSetEventQueueOwner at any other time,
as this will potentially lose responses.SEE ALSO
